## Service Account: reminder-runner

Owner: Platform team at Bristlecone Health Systems.

Purpose: nightly job that sends appointment reminders for the Larkfield Clinic scheduler. Runs at 02:00 local, retries twice, then pages on-call.

Scope: read-only on appointments, send-only on the Chirp notification service. No patient record access.

Rotation: quarterly. If reminders stop, check job logs first, then credential validity. The key currently in use is shown below.

app token of faduf-fahap = qvz11-oVDfodQjTcO

**Q: How does Corvette relay handle webhook retries during a release?**

The Corvette relay retries failed deliveries with exponential backoff: 1, 5, 25, and 125 minutes, then parks the event in the dead-letter queue. During a release freeze, retries continue but new subscriptions are paused. If the relay's signing account locks mid-release, the release manager must restore it from the Ashdown vault using the recovery passphrase below.

strongbox words: druvan-lamys-eliius-jorax-istox-soreth-ulays-gilix-ralix-oliiel-norwyn-casvan-praius

Handover note — Priya to Dalen: The sealed exam papers for the Northvale Institute spring sitting are boxed and tamper-strapped in the secure cage. Pickup is scheduled for 06:30 tomorrow; the driver should sign the custody sheet before loading. Pass the following to the courier verbatim at hand-over.

dispatch memo: the sorius tamius courier leaves the praeth ledger at gate 4873 under passcode 928014